Tweaklify is a Chrome extension for visually editing websites directly in the browser. Click any element to tweak styles, spacing, typography, colors and layouts through a clean UI instead of fighting with DevTools and CSS. It includes a live HTML editor, AI-powered section generation/editing, React/Vue/Angular/Shopify Liquid conversion, live previewing, and code export directly into your project. Built to make website iteration faster for designers, developers and teams.

Who hunted Tweaklify?
Tweaklify was hunted by Haider Mansoor. A “hunter” on Product Hunt is the community member who submits a product to the platform — uploading the images, the link, and tagging the makers behind it. Hunters typically write the first comment explaining why a product is worth attention, and their followers are notified the moment they post. Around 79% of featured launches on Product Hunt are self-hunted by their makers, but a well-known hunter still acts as a signal of quality to the rest of the community.
